Product details
Overview
VNP14N04-E from STMicroelectronics is a fully autoprotected N-channel vertical power MOSFET in TO-220 package, integrating linear current limiting (14 A), overvoltage clamp (42 V), thermal shutdown (150 °C), diagnostic feedback via input pin, and direct gate access for analog driving. It replaces standard MOSFETs in DC–50 kHz inductive load switching such as automotive solenoid drivers and industrial relay controls.
For engineers reviewing the VNP14N04-E datasheet, VNP14N04-E pinout, VNP14N04-E application, or VNP14N04-E equivalent, key selection criteria include its integrated fault detection capability, clamped avalanche energy (0.65 J), RDS(on) of 0.07 Ω at 10 VIN, thermal reset threshold (135 °C), and compatibility with TTL-level drive.
Technical Context
The VNP14N04-E implements monolithic intelligent power protection using ST's Vertical Intelligent Power M0 process. Its internal architecture combines a rugged power MOSFET stage with dedicated analog circuits for real-time current sensing, junction temperature monitoring, and voltage clamping-enabling autonomous response to overcurrent, overtemperature, and inductive voltage spikes without external components.
During fault conditions, the device disconnects the input pin from the gate and sinks up to 50 mA through a 100 Ω internal path to ground, providing unambiguous status feedback. The linear current limiter operates independently of input voltage, maintaining Ilim = 14 A at 10 VIN and 10 A at 5 VIN, while the clamp activates at 35 V (threshold) and sustains 42 V (typical) under transient overvoltage.
Key Specifications
| Parameter | Value and Actual Design Meaning |
|---|---|
| VDS Clamp | 42 V typical - limits inductive kickback to safe levels during turn-off, enabling robust solenoid/relay driving without external snubbers |
| RDS(on) | 0.07 Ω at VIN = 10 V, ID = 7 A - ensures low conduction loss and minimal self-heating in continuous 10 A applications |
| Ilim | 14 A at VIN = 10 V - provides predictable current limiting during short-circuit or overload, independent of gate drive level |
| Tjsh / Tjrs | 150 °C shutdown / 135 °C reset - enables automatic recovery after thermal fault, supporting intermittent high-power operation |
| EAS | 0.65 J single-pulse avalanche energy - withstands unclamped inductive energy transients common in automotive and industrial actuators |
| Qi | 30 nC total input charge - determines gate drive power requirement and switching speed when driven by microcontroller GPIO or logic buffers |
| VIN(th) | 0.8–3 V input threshold - allows direct interface with 3.3 V or 5 V logic without level-shifting circuitry |
Pinout & Package
Package: TO-220 (3-pin, straight lead, insulated tab). Standard mounting with heatsink contact on drain-connected tab.
| Pin/Terminal | Circuit Role | Design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| Pin 1 (Input) | Gate control & fault feedback node | Drives internal MOSFET gate; sinks 50 mA to ground during thermal/overcurrent fault for status indication |
| Pin 2 (Source) | Power return & reference | Common source terminal; connects to system ground or low-side return path; referenced for all internal protection sensing |
| Pin 3 (Drain) | High-side power output | Connects to inductive load (e.g., solenoid coil); internally tied to heatsink tab; carries full load current and clamp energy |

FAQ
What is the maximum continuous drain current for VNP14N04-E?
The VNP14N04-E features an internally limited continuous drain current of 14 A at 10 V input voltage and 25 °C case temperature. This limit is enforced by on-chip current sensing and remains active across operating temperature range, ensuring consistent protection regardless of ambient conditions or drive voltage variation.
How does the diagnostic feedback function during a thermal fault?
During thermal shutdown, the VNP14N04-E disconnects the input pin from the internal gate and connects it to ground via a 100 Ω internal resistor. This pulls the input pin voltage to ≤0.3 V while sinking up to 50 mA, providing a clear, measurable fault signal that can be monitored by any microcontroller GPIO with pull-up resistor-no additional circuitry required.
Can VNP14N04-E be used with 3.3 V logic controllers?
Yes. The input threshold voltage ranges from 0.8 V (min) to 3 V (max), making it compatible with 3.3 V CMOS and TTL logic outputs. At 3.3 V drive, RDS(on) increases slightly (to ~0.1 Ω), but the device still delivers >10 A current limit and full protection functionality without level-shifting circuitry.
Is external flyback protection required when driving inductive loads?
No. The integrated 42 V overvoltage clamp and 0.65 J single-pulse avalanche energy rating provide sufficient protection against inductive kickback in typical 24 V systems. External flyback diodes or TVS devices are unnecessary unless operating beyond the specified clamp voltage or energy limits-verified by application-specific stress testing.
